What Actually Changes When You Play Off GamStop
Unlike UK-licensed sites, these casinos aren’t tied to the UK’s central self-exclusion system. That’s the big one – if you’re on the national register, you can still register and play. But the trade-off is that responsible gambling tools are managed by each casino individually, not through one centralised system. Deposit limits, reality checks and self-exclusion options exist, but they’re per-site, so you have to set them up at every casino you join.
